Understand how a failed pcv valve disrupts internal engine pressure, leading to performance issues, vacuum leaks, and costly oil seal damage. The easiest way how to tell if pcv valve is bad is to remove it from the engine and shake it
If you can hear it rattle, all should be fine Learn the key symptoms of a bad pcv valve and how to test it yourself From my experience, these are the telltale signs Your check engine light turns on
